Ingredients for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ls
Gathering the right ingredients is half the fun of cooking! For these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ls, you’ll need a delightful mix of flavors and textures. Here’s what you’ll need:
- Fresh or frozen rhubarb: This tart vegetable adds a zingy flavor that pairs beautifully with coconut.
- Sugar: A touch of sweetness to balance the tartness of the rhubarb. Adjust to your taste!
- Lemon juice: Brightens the flavor and enhances the rhubarb’s natural tang.
- Cornstarch: Helps thicken the rhubarb mixture, giving it a nice, smooth texture.
- Desiccated coconut: The star of the show! It adds a chewy texture and tropical flavor.
- Condensed milk: This creamy ingredient binds everything together and adds sweetness.
- Coconut oil: Adds richness and helps the mixture hold its shape.
- Vanilla extract: A splash of vanilla brings warmth and depth to the flavor profile.
- Pinch of salt: Enhances all the flavors and balances the sweetness.

How to Make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ls
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s get cooking! Making these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ls is a fun and straightforward process.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a delicious treat in no time!
Step 1: Prepare the Rhubarb Filling
Start by grabbing a small saucepan. Combine the chopped rhubarb, sugar, and lemon juice in it. Turn the heat to medium and let it cook for about 5 to 7 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when the rhubarb softens and releases its lovely juices. The aroma will be heavenly!
Step 2: Thicken the Mixture
Once the rhubarb is soft, it’s time to thicken things up. Mix the cornstarch with a teaspoon of water to create a slurry. Stir this into the rhubarb mixture and cook for another minute or two until it thickens. After that, let it cool completely. This step is crucial for making the filling easier to handle later on.
Step 3: Form the Rhubarb Cubes
Now that your rhubarb mixture is cool, it’s time to form small cubes. Spoon out the mixture onto a plate or a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Pop it in the freezer for about 30 minutes. This will make it easier to wrap in the coconut mixture later. Trust me, it’s worth the wait!
Step 4: Create the Coconut Mixture
While the rhubarb is chilling, let’s whip up the coconut mixture. In a bowl, combine the desiccated coconut, condensed milk, melted coconut oil,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Mix everything together until you have a soft, moldable dough. If it feels too sticky, don’t worry! Just chill it in the fridge for about 10 minutes.
Step 5: Assemble the Bliss Balls
Now comes the fun part! Take a small amount of the coconut mixture and flatten it in your palm. Place a frozen rhubarb cube in the center and wrap the coconut around it, forming a ball. Roll each ball in extra desiccated coconut to coat. This adds a lovely texture and makes them look irresistible!
Step 6: Chill Before Serving
Finally, it’s time to let these beauties set. Place the bliss balls in the refrigerator for at least an hour. This step is essential for achieving the perfect texture. Once they’re chilled, they’re ready to be enjoyed! You’ll love the delightful contrast of flavors in every bite.
Tips for Success
- Adjust the sugar based on the tartness of your rhubarb for a balanced flavor.
- Make sure to cook the rhubarb well for a smoother filling.
- Chill the coconut mixture if it’s too sticky to handle.
- Use a cookie scoop for even-sized bliss balls.
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week.

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ls: A Tasty Treat Recipe
- Total Time: 1 hour 30 minutes
- Yield: 12 balls 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Delicious and healthy Rhubarb & Coconut Bliss Balls, perfect for a sweet treat.
Ingredients
- 1 cup (120 g) fresh or frozen rhubarb, chopped
- 2 tbsp sugar (adjust to taste)
- 1 tsp lemon juice
- 1 tsp cornstarch mixed with 1 tsp water
- 1½ cups (120 g) desiccated coconut (plus extra for rolling)
- ½ cup (120 g) condensed milk
- 2 tbsp coconut oil, melted
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- Pinch of salt
Instructions
- In a small saucepan, combine rhubarb, sugar, and lemon juice.
- Cook over medium heat for 5–7 minutes until rhubarb softens and releases juices.
- Stir in cornstarch slurry and cook until thickened.
- Cool completely, then form small cubes or spoonfuls and freeze for 30 minutes (to make them easier to handle).
- In a bowl, combine coconut, condensed milk, melted coconut oil, vanilla, and salt.
- Mix until a soft, moldable dough forms. Chill for 10 minutes if too sticky.
- Take a small amount of coconut mixture and flatten it in your palm.
- Place a frozen rhubarb cube in the center and wrap the coconut around it to form a ball.
- Roll each ball in extra desiccated coconut to coat.
- Ref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ving for the perfect texture.
Notes
- Adjust sugar based on the tartness of the rhubarb.
- Ensure the rhubarb is well-cooked for a smoother filling.
- These bliss balls can be stored in the refrigerator for up to a week.
